MAINTENANCE AND USE
The Razer Pro Click requires minimum
maintenance to keep it in optimum condition.
Once a month we recommend you unplug the
device from the computer and clean it using a
soft cloth or cotton swab with a bit of warm
water to prevent dirt buildup. Do not use soap or
harsh cleaning agents.
To get the ultimate experience in movement and
control, we highly recommend a premium mouse
mat from Razer. Some surfaces will cause undue
wear on the feet requiring constant care and
eventual replacement.
Do note that the sensor of the Razer Pro Click
is ‘tuned’ or optimized especially for the Razer
mouse mats. This means that the sensor has
been tested extensively to confirm that the
Razer Pro Click reads and tracks best on Razer
mouse mats.
REGULATORY & COMPLIANCE
INFORMATION
FCC STATEMENT
This equipment has been tested and found to
comply with the limits for a Class B digital device,
pursuant to part 15 of the FCC Rules. These limits
are designed to provide reasonable protection
against harmful interference in a residential
installation. This equipment generates uses
and can radiate radio frequency energy and, if
not installed and used in accordance with the
instructions, may cause harmful interference
to radio communications. However, there is no
guarantee that interference will not occur in a
particular installation. If this equipment does
cause harmful interference to radio or television
reception, which can be determined by turning
the equipment off and on, the user is encouraged
to try to correct the interference by one or more
of the following measures:
Reorient or relocate the receiving antenna.
Increase the separation between the
equipment and receiver.
Connect the equipment into an outlet on
a circuit different from that to which the
receiver is connected.
Consult the dealer or an experienced radio/
TV technician for help.
FCC RADIATION EXPOSURE
STATEMENT
This device complies with FCC radiation exposure
limits set forth for an uncontrolled environment
and it also complies with Part 15 of the FCC RF
Rules. This equipment must not be co-located or
operating in conjunction with any other antenna
or transmitter. End-users and installers must be
provide with antenna installation instructions and
consider removing the no-collocation statement.
This device complies with Part 15 of the FCC
Rules. Operation is subject to the following two
conditions: (1) this device may not cause harmful
interference, and (2) this device must accept any
interference received, including interference that
may cause undesired operation.
Caution!
Any changes or modifications not expressly
approved by the party responsible for compliance
could void the user’s authority to operate the
equipment.
CANADA STATEMENT
This device contains licence-exempt
transmitter(s)/receiver(s) that comply with
Innovation, Science and Economic Development
Canada’s licence-exempt RSS(s). Operation is
subject to the following two conditions:
(1) This device may not cause interference.
(2) This device must accept any i
nterference,
including interference that may cause
undesired operation of the device.
